Select Page

OPC Router: Podemos integrar tudo (V).

O OPC Router é também uma excelente solução para facilitar todos os projetos de integração com a Siemens.

Ecossistema Siemens.

 

A Siemens é, indiscutivelmente, um dos fabricantes de hardware e software de automatização com mais presença a nível europeu. Praticamente todas as fábricas e instalações de Espanha têm, em maior ou menor medida, algum componente da sua instalação desta marca. A sua presença ao longo dos últimos 40 ou 50 anos e o seu amplo portfólio faz com que encontremos em qualquer lugar desde variadores, a PLCs, a infraestrutura de TI ou software de gestão industrial.

Sendo um fabricante com tanta presença, é óbvio que muitos projetos de automatização e integração de sistemas requerem comunicar algum dos seus elementos com os demais sistemas da instalação. Para tal, devemos explicar que toda a comunicação com os elementos de campo, resolveremos mediante o uso de OPC Servers. O OPC Router não é um software concebido para estas comunicações, já que já está muito bem resolvido com soluções como KEPServerEX.

Assim, neste post em concreto trataremos como o OPC Router permite ligar as principais ferramentas de controlo e gestão da Siemens com todos os demais sistemas de uma instalação.

 

I Integração com PLCs antigos ou gama S7

Arquitetura exemplo: KEPServerEX + plugin OPC + plugin SQL

Os PLCs da Siemens são os mais comuns nas nossas indústrias. Quem mais e quem menos já teve de lidar com S7-200, S7-300, S7-400 ou S7-1200. Mas não só isso, 20 ou 25 anos depois do primeiro PLC da gama S7, continuamos a encontrar PLCs S5 a funcionar – o clássico, se funciona não se toca -.

Para comunicar com todos eles, necessitaremos de um OPC Server como o KEPSeverEX que seja capaz de adquirir a informação deles mediante o seu driver concreto e servir essa informação em OPC DA ou OPC UA.

Para dar um exemplo prático, uma vez que temos os dados dos PLCs neste protocolo, com o OPC Router poderemos usar o plugin OPC e enviar esses dados para um sistema de historização mediante o plugin SQL.

Integração com PLCs antigos

I Integração com LOGO!.

Arquitetura exemplo: KEPServerEX + plugin OPC + plugin MQTT.

LOGO! é uma gama nova de controladores de baixo custo da Siemens muito focada em ser prática e simples. Sem serem tão potentes, estão pensados para automatizações simples ou para domótica.

Estes novos controladores, reportam a informação a montante através de Modbus. É por isso que, para integrar essa informação com outros sistemas, requeremos uma vez mais de um OPC Server com driver Modbus para que transforme esses dados em OPC.

Assim, o caminho é o mesmo que no caso anterior, o plugin OPC do OPC Router comunicará com o OPC Server para enviar a informação para onde for necessário, a uma plataforma IoT cloud mediante MQTT, por exemplo.

 

I Integração com PLCs S7-1500.

Arquitetura exemplo: plugin OPC + plugin REST.

Ao contrário dos equipamentos anteriores, o PLC Siemens S7-1500 é OPC UA Server, assim, a partir do OPC Router poderemos adquirir informação dele diretamente sem necessidade de um OPC Server intermédio. Do ponto de vista de robustez e escalabilidade, será sempre mais robusto utilizar um OPC Server para centralizar e otimizar o tráfego das comunicações entre o processo e os sistemas. Os OPC Servers tornam sempre as arquiteturas mais seguras.

Agora, do ponto de vista técnico, para esta gama de PLCs podemos comunicar diretamente, já que estes dispõem da possibilidade de serem eles próprios OPC UA Servers. Com esses dados, poderemos enviá-los, por exemplo, para um sistema de gestão energética que requeira que lhe enviem os dados via API REST.

 

I Integração com WINCC.

  • Arquitetura exemplo 1: plugin OPC + plugin InfluxDB.
  • Arquitetura exemplo 1: plugin OPC Server + plugin Domino printer.

A Siemens não é só um fabricante de hardware, também dispõe de soluções de software para a monitorização e o controlo industrial. Entre essas soluções, destaca-se principalmente o WINCC Professional e o WINCC OA. Além disso, através dos seus diferentes módulos e bibliotecas é possível adicionar funcionalidades adicionais às clássicas de SCADA.

Atualmente, muitos dos projetos em que há WINCC é necessário comunicá-lo com equipamentos e sistemas que não são da família Siemens. Para tal, o OPC Router é a ferramenta que nos permite abrir o WINCC a todos os demais fabricantes.

Neste caso concreto, temos duas opções de arquitetura.

  1. A primeira consiste em que no WINCC se habilite a opção de que este seja OPC Server. Uma vez habilitado, através do plugin OPC poderemos enviar-lhe ou requerer-lhe a informação que desejemos. Por exemplo, com esta arquitetura poderíamos guardar informação proveniente do WINCC numa base de dados Influx.
  2. O segundo cenário é aquele onde não queremos ou podemos habilitar o WINCC como OPC Server. Neste caso, o que deveremos fazer é dar essa função ao OPC Router através do seu plugin OPC Server. Neste caso, será o WINCC através dos seus drivers de conectividade quem comunicará com o OPC Router para adquirir a informação. Um exemplo de uso seria um cenário onde se tem de comunicar o WINCC diretamente a uma impressora para transmitir-lhe os códigos que se devem colocar nas etiquetas.

 

I Integração com Mindsphere.

Arquitetura exemplo: plugin SQL + plugin MQTT.

A Mindsphere é a plataforma cloud IoT da Siemens. Esta plataforma, baseada na cloud da AWS, procura analisar os dados que lhe sejam enviados de uma instalação ou fábrica para tirar conclusões e informação valiosa para a tomada de decisões.

É por isso que, para extrair resoluções úteis, o mais normal é que não só deva receber dados dos dispositivos Siemens instalados, mas também de todos os demais equipamentos e sistemas presentes na instalação.

O protocolo que permite enviar dados para a Mindsphere é o MQTT, como também acontece noutras plataformas cloud. Assim, com o OPC Router poderemos integrar toda a informação dos demais elementos na Mindsphere através do seu plugin MQTT. Por exemplo, poderíamos ir enviando para a Mindsphere todos os novos registos que se realizem numa base de dados SQL.

Mindsphere integrado com OPC Router

Como dizíamos ao princípio deste post, a Siemens é um fabricante muito utilizado em Espanha e onde todos, quem mais quem menos, já teve de integrar algum ou vários dos seus elementos nos seus sistemas. Como qualquer fabricante, a Siemens facilita muito a interconexão entre os seus elementos, mas é difícil abrir as suas ferramentas a outros sistemas. É por isso que o OPC Router é uma excelente solução para facilitar todos estes projetos. Se acha que lhe pode ser de ajuda nestes ou noutros projetos de integração de vários sistemas, não hesite em entrar em contacto connosco!

Pode consultar todos os posts desta série:

https://www.comunicacionesindustrialeslogitek.com/opc-router-podemos-integrarlo-todo/

https://www.comunicacionesindustrialeslogitek.com/opc-router-podemos-integrarlo-todo-ii/

https://www.comunicacionesindustrialeslogitek.com/opc-router-podemos-integrarlo-todo-iii/

https://www.comunicacionesindustrialeslogitek.com/opc-router-podemos-integrarlo-todo-iv/